MATH 2342 (3 Credit Hours)
Offered at BHC, EFC, ECC, MVC, NLC, RLC

Introductory Statistics
This is a Texas Common Course Number. This is a DCCCD Core Curriculum Course.
Prerequisite: Two years of high school algebra and an appropriate assessment test score or DMAT 0093 or DMAT 0099.
Course Description: This course is a study of the presentation and interpretation of data, probability, sampling, correlation and regression, analysis of variance and the use of statistical software. This course is cross-listed as MATH 2442. The student may register for either M ATH 2342 or MATH 2442 but may receive credit for only one of the two. (3 Lec.)
Coordinating Board Academic Approval Number 2705015119
